Wide eyed reader

I look for you in the stars,
and in the streets,
and all the people I greet.
I look for you in books of poetry.

Such a place to find,
yet unaware that I'm
lost, like a button. 

Arrive home from work to flip through pages
of a book I knew as a child, yet still
not remember the reason, so special
then. 
It was though, so special..   

Watched 'To kill a Mockingbird',
recalled fond memories of Scout and Jem.
A proud Atticus Finch..,
and Tom Robinson.
 
But today's me isn't the same,
as the me I remember.
More akin to a cartoon, a paper cut out,
a meme.,
compared to the wide eyed child of then. 

  ~~~~~   To Kill a Mockingbird - Novel by Harper Lee, 1960   ~~~~~~
